Hi,
I want to know how to make Jmeter test using BitBucket pipeline. I have put this inside my bitbucket-pipelines.yml:
- step:
name: 'Jmeter Test'
image: keptn/jmeter-service
script:
- echo "One Thread"
- jmeter --version
- echo "Test Case 4"
#- jmeter -n -t TC4.jmx -l TC4-results.csv
- jmeter -n -t TC4.jmx
but it show me error as:
jmeter -n -t TC4.jmx
Error in NonGUIDriver java.lang.IllegalArgumentException: Problem loading XML from:'/opt/atlassian/pipelines/agent/build/TC4.jmx'.
Cause:
CannotResolveClassException: com.atlantbh.jmeter.plugins.jsonutils.jsonformatter.JSONFormatter
Detail:com.thoughtworks.xstream.converters.ConversionException:
---- Debugging information ----
cause-exception : com.thoughtworks.xstream.converters.ConversionException
cause-message :
first-jmeter-class : org.apache.jmeter.save.converters.HashTreeConverter.unmarshal(HashTreeConverter.java:67)
class : org.apache.jmeter.save.ScriptWrapper
required-type : org.apache.jmeter.save.ScriptWrapper
converter-type : org.apache.jmeter.save.ScriptWrapperConverter
path : /jmeterTestPlan/hashTree/hashTree/hashTree[3]/hashTree/hashTree/com.atlantbh.jmeter.plugins.jsonutils.jsonformatter.JSONFormatter
line number : 271
version : 5.1.1 r1855137
-------------------------------